How do you write default method in interface?
Default methods can be provided to an interface without affecting implementing classes as it includes an implementation. If each added method in an interface is defined with implementation, then no implementing class is affected. An implementing class can override the default implementation provided by the interface. -
Why interface has default method?
Java 8 allows the interfaces to have default and static methods. The reason we have default methods in interfaces is to allow the developers to add new methods to the interfaces without affecting the classes that implements these interfaces. -
How many default methods can a functional interface have?
Function interface. It contains two default methods: compose and andThen . -
Can functional interface have multiple static methods?
A functional interface can contain default and static methods which do have an implementation, in addition to the single unimplemented method. The above interface still counts as a functional interface in Java, since it only contains a single non-implemented method. -
Can we write multiple default method in interface?
Multiple Defaults With default functions in interfaces, there is a possibility that a class is implementing two interfaces with same default methods. ... First solution is to create an own method that overrides the default implementation. -
What happens when two interfaces have the same default method?
So, if the class already has the same method as an Interface, then the default method from the implemented Interface does not take effect. However, if two interfaces implement the same default method, then there is a conflict. -
What is default method in interface?
The default methods were introduced to provide backward compatibility so that existing interfaces can use the lambda expressions without implementing the methods in the implementation class. Default methods are also known as defender methods or virtual extension methods. -
What are default methods?
Default methods enable you to add new functionality to existing interfaces and ensure binary compatibility with code written for older versions of those interfaces. In particular, default methods enable you to add methods that accept lambda expressions as parameters to existing interfaces. -
How many methods can an interface have?
Starting with Java 8, default and static methods may have implementation in the interface definition. Then, in Java 9, private and private static methods were added. At present, a Java interface can have up to six different types. -

How do you call a default method in an interface?
Java 8 interfaces introduce some aspects of multiple inheritance. Default methods have an implemented function body. To call a method from the super class you can use the keyword super , but if you want to make this with a super interface it's required to name it explicitly.

in this video demonstration we want to talk about setting up multiple default gateways on a Windows 7 machine now if we're going to our network and sharing Center on Windows 7 go to our adapter settings right click on our adapter and go to properties tcp/ip version four properties notice that by default we just have one default gateway capability entering the information in but if we go to advanced notice that there is a tab called IP settings that has default gateways plural so we can actually add another default gateway so for example we're going to do a 192 168 55.1 20 and say add and in this scenario the reason why we have two default gateways is if we had the the scenario like we see on page 312 in the text figure 5-8 where there is a potential for two routers on both interfaces that we might have on a Windows 7 machine if it was multihomed we could go out another or different default gateway if the one that we originally were using was down so that's the way that we can configure multiple default gateways on a Windows 7 machine that's about it
